On the second anniversary of the full-scale invasion, President of Ukraine Volodymyr Zelenskyy addressed Ukrainians with a speech in which he summarized the results and recalled the key tragedies and symbols of the Russian-Ukrainian war.

This was reported on the website of the President of Ukraine.

Addressing Ukrainians on the anniversary of February 24, the Head of State emphasized that this day forever divided everyone's life into "before" and "after", but at the same time made the nation united. In his speech, the President emphasized that Ukraine had not only survived but also learned to win, despite the extremely high price that has to be paid every day.

The President also paid attention to the tragedies and victories of the Ukrainian South that were forever imprinted in the history of this war. The Head of State mentioned little Kira from Odesa whose life was cut short by Russian terror as a symbol of innocent victims of aggression. He also emphasized the catastrophic consequences of the explosion of the Kakhovka hydroelectric power plant and the attack on the Mykolaiv Regional State Administration, noting that these events only tempered the rage of Ukrainians, which was turned into energy for the struggle. At the same time, the President emphasized the successes, mentioning the liberation of Kherson and the destruction of the cruiser Moskva, which marked the beginning of the purification of the Black Sea from the invaders.

Zelenskyy emphasized the transformation of the defense sector, noting that Ukraine now produces millions of drones and has its own missile development. According to him, the enemy has not achieved any of its strategic goals: statehood has been preserved, and Ukraine has become a full-fledged subject of international politics. Concluding his speech, the President assured that any peace negotiations would not mean devaluation of the path taken or loss of dignity.

The main message of the address was that despite the fatigue, Ukrainians remain steadfast, and victory and a just peace are the only goal for which the country continues its struggle.
